Output ddc99bd5711c13e7824091b770099791ae8aa68fa9ff47289ad7602186fd8802:0

value
34975000
script pubkey
OP_0 OP_PUSHBYTES_20 5663f23ab0a27f4953c7288b4d603168619cfe4a
address
bc1q2e3lyw4s5fl5j5789z956cp3dpseelj25dc8m3
transaction
ddc99bd5711c13e7824091b770099791ae8aa68fa9ff47289ad7602186fd8802